Searched refs:replacementFlat (Results 1 - 1 of 1) sorted by relevance
/arkcompiler/ets_runtime/ecmascript/builtins/ |
H A D | builtins_string.cpp | 1306 std::pair<int32_t, bool> ProcessDigitCapture(const JSHandle<EcmaString> &replacementFlat, uint32_t peekIndex, in ProcessDigitCapture() argument 1311 uint16_t peek = EcmaStringAccessor(replacementFlat).Get(peekIndex); in ProcessDigitCapture() 1317 uint16_t nextPeek = EcmaStringAccessor(replacementFlat).Get(peekIndex + 1); in ProcessDigitCapture() 1345 std::pair<int32_t, bool> ProcessNamedCaptures(JSThread *thread, const JSHandle<EcmaString> &replacementFlat, in ProcessNamedCaptures() argument 1357 int32_t pos = EcmaStringAccessor::IndexOf(ecmaVm, replacementFlat, greaterSymString, peekIndex); in ProcessNamedCaptures() 1363 thread, EcmaStringAccessor::FastSubString(ecmaVm, replacementFlat, peekIndex + 1, pos - peekIndex - 1)); in ProcessNamedCaptures() 1387 JSHandle<EcmaString> replacementFlat(thread, EcmaStringAccessor::Flatten(ecmaVm, replacement)); in GetSubstitution() 1388 int32_t replaceLength = static_cast<int32_t>(EcmaStringAccessor(replacementFlat).GetLength()); in GetSubstitution() 1391 int32_t nextDollarIndex = EcmaStringAccessor::IndexOf(ecmaVm, replacementFlat, dollarString); in GetSubstitution() 1393 return replacementFlat in GetSubstitution() [all...] |
Completed in 5 milliseconds